GRILLED SALMON FILLET WITH HONEY-MUSTARD SAUCE



Grilled Salmon Fillet with Honey-Mustard Sauce image

Provided by Bobby Flay

Categories     main-dish

Time 20m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

1/4 cup Dijon mustard
2 tablespoons whole-grain mustard
3 tablespoons honey
2 tablespoons prepared horseradish, drained
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h mint leaves
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 pound fillet salmon, skin on
2 tablespoons canola oil
1 bunch watercress, coarsely chopped
1 small red onion, halved and thinly sliced
2 tablespoons aged sherry vinegar
2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il

Steps:

  • Whisk together the mustards, honey, horseradish, mint and 1/4 teaspoon of salt and 1/4 teaspoon of pepper in a small bowl. Let sit for at least 15 minutes before using. Can be made 1 day in advance and refrigerated but do not add the mint until just before using. Bring to room temperature before using.
  • Heat the grill to high.
  • Brush the salmon with the oil and season with salt and pepper. Place the salmon on the grill, skin side down, and grill until golden brown and slightly charred, about 3 minutes.
  • While the salmon is cooking, place the watercress and onion in a medium bowl, add the vinegar and oil and salt and pepper and toss to combine. Transfer the salad to a platter, top with the salmon fillet and drizzle each fillet with the mustard sauce.

MUSTARD-GLAZED SALMON



Mustard-Glazed Salmon image

This dish is casual enough for a family dinner and elegant enough to serve to company.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Seafood Recipes     Salmon Recipes

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 6

3 tablespoons olive oil
1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
Salt and pepper
4 pieces salmon fillet (6 ounces each), with skin
Chopped fresh dill (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ees. In a small bowl, mix together olive oil, mustard, lemon juice, and 1/4 teaspoon each salt and pepper.
  • Put salmon, skin side down, in a baking dish, and spoon mustard glaze over each piece of fish. Bake until salmon is just cooked through and no longer red, 6 to 8 minutes. Sprinkle with chopped dill, if desired, and serve.

GRILLED SALMON WITH MUSTARD-MOLASSES GLAZE



Grilled Salmon with Mustard-Molasses Glaze image

Make and share this Grilled Salmon with Mustard-Molasses Glaze rec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ratherbeswimmin

Categories     < 30 Mins

Time 20m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/2 cup coarse grain mustard
1/2 cup molasses
1/4 cup red wine vinegar
6 (4 1/2 ounce) salmon fillets
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• Whisk together first 3 ingredients in a medium bowl.
  • Sprinkle fillets with salt and pepper.
  • Brush with half of mustard mixture.
  • Grill, covered with grill lid, over high heat 4-5 minutes on each side or until fish flakes with a fork.
  • Baste with remaining mustard mixture.

GRILLED SALMON WITH DILLED MUSTARD GLAZE



Grilled Salmon With Dilled Mustard Glaze image

The sugar and dill in this glaze is used to cure gravlax by Scandinavian-Americans in Minnesota, but the combination works just as well on the grill. This is a "Staff Favorite" at Food & Wine Magazine. This recipe also works well in the oven. The lightly caramelized sweet mustard glaze and rich, smoky flavors here will find echoes in an oak-aged Chardonnay.

Provided by NcMysteryShopper

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 33m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 tablespoon yellow mustard seeds
1/4 cup mayonnaise
1/4 cup whole grain mustard
1 tablespoon dill, finely chopped
1 1/2 teaspoons fresh lime juice
1 1/2 teaspoons dark brown sugar
fresh ground pepper
vegetable oil, for the grill
2 lbs salmon fillets, skin on (One, 2-pound Salmon Fillet, skin on)
1 tablespoon olive oil
salt

Steps:

  • Toast mustard seeds over moderate heat until they darken and begin to pop, about 2 minutes. Transfer to a plate and set aside.
  • In a mixing bowl, whisk mayonnaise with mustard, dill, lime juice and brown sugar. Season with pepper. Set Aside.
  • Light a gas grill and lightly brush grate with oil.
  • Run your fingers over the salmon fillet, feeling for bones. Use tweezers to remove any bones you find.
  • Brush skin side of salmon with olive oil and season with salt and pepper.
  • Place fillet on grill, skin side down, and spread the mustard glaze over the fish. Sprinkle with mustard seeds.
  • Close grill and cook over moderate heat until glaze is golden and salmon is nearly opaque, about 25 minutes. Check on salmon and make sure skin does not begin to char. If skin does char move to cooler part of grill and reduce heat.
  • Transfer the salmon to a platter and serve hot or at room temperature.

GRILLED CREOLE MUSTARD-GINGER GLAZED SALMON



Grilled Creole Mustard-Ginger Glazed Salmon image

This is a recipe that was demonstrated and sampled at the Pensacola Seafood Festival this year. The creator is Irv Miller from Jackson's. Prep time does not include the time to get your grill ready.

Provided by breezermom

Categories     Creole

Time 25m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

30 ounces salmon, skin and pin bones removed (6 5-oz portions)
olive oil
salt
pepper
6 tablespoons creole mustard
6 tablespoons honey
6 tablespoons corn syrup
3 tablespoons fresh ginger, grated
2 tablespoons lemon juice
1 tablespoon fresh dill, chopped

Steps:

  • Salmon:.
  • Heat your grill to medium-high heat. Lightly coat your salmon with a little olive oil and lightly season with salt and pepper. Start cooking your salmon with the inner side down. Grill over medium-high heat for 2 minutes, then rotate 45 degrees and sear for 2 more minutes. (To create a crosshatch pattern). Flip fillets and finish grilling. After 2 minutes turn fillets 45 degrees, then grill 2 minutes more until they are medium-rare.
  • One minute before removing from the grill, spoon 1-2 tbsp of the Creole mustard-ginger glaze over the crosshatched fillets.
  • Glaze:.
  • Combine all ingredients in a small mixing bowl until well blended. Makes 1/2 cup.

GRILLED SALMON I



Grilled Salmon I image

A simple soy sauce and brown sugar marinade, with hints of lemon and garlic, are the perfect salty-sweet complement to rich salmon fillets. Even my 9 year old loves this recipe!

Provided by tinamenina

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Seafood Main Dish Recipes     Salmon     Salmon Fillet Recipes

Time 2h31m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 ½ pounds salmon fillets
lemon pepper to taste
garlic powder to taste
salt to taste
⅓ cup soy sauce
⅓ cup brown sugar
⅓ cup water
¼ cup v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Season salmon fillets with lemon pepper, garlic powder, and salt.
  • In a small bowl, stir together soy sauce, brown sugar, water, and vegetable oil until sugar is dissolved. Place fish in a large resealable plastic bag with the soy sauce mixture, seal, and turn to coat.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ours.
  • Preheat grill for medium heat.
  • Lightly oil grill grate. Place salmon on the preheated grill, and discard marinade. Cook salmon for 6 to 8 minutes per side, or until the fish flakes easily with a fork.

SWEET MUSTARD-GLAZED SALMON FOR THE GRILL



Sweet Mustard-Glazed Salmon for the Grill image

Wild-caught salmon is a huge perk of living here in the Pacific Northwest, and this is one of my favorite ways of preparing it. The sweetness of the brown sugar mixed with two kinds of Dijon mustard compliment the salmon beautifully. I have used both light and/or dark brown sugars and only one kind of Dijon mustard with great success. I've also baked this in the oven for 20 minutes at 375*, but grilling adds a lot of flavor to the salmon.

Provided by Northwest Lynnie

Categories     High Protein

Time 25m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1/4 cup butter, melted
2 tablespoons brown sugar
2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
2 tablespoons whole grain Dijon mustard
4 (4 -6 ounce) salmon fillets

Steps:

  • Mix melted butter, brown sugar, and mustards together.
  • Let mixture sit in a cool place for a few minutes to firm up.
  • Rinse salmon and dry with paper towels so glaze will adhere.
  • Spread glaze on both sides of salmon filets.
  • Grill salmon, turning once, for about 5 minutes per side or until done to your liking.

GRILLED SALMON WITH GINGER-ORANGE MUSTARD GLAZE



Grilled Salmon with Ginger-Orange Mustard Glaze image

Make and share this Grilled Salmon with Ginger-Orange Mustard Glaze rec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Dancer

Categories     High Protein

Time 30m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1/4 cup fresh orange juice
1/4 cup tamari or 1/4 cup soy sauce
1/4 cup cream sherry
1/4 cup Dijon mustard
2 tablespoons fresh ginger, peeled, grated
2 tablespoons honey
4 (6 ounce) salmon fillets (about an 1-inch thick)
to taste green onion, cut into fans

Steps:

  • Combine first 6 ingredients in a large zip-top plastic bag.
  • Add salmon to bag; seal and marinate in the refrigerator 30 minutes.
  • Remove salmon from bag, reserving marinade. Prepare grill or broiler by spraying with nonstick cooking spray.
  • Cook 6 minutes each side or until fish flakes easily when tested with a fork; basting frequently with reserved marinade. Place remaining marinade in a saucepan; bring to a boil.
  • Serve with salmon; garnish with green onion fans.
